Iain Pears is the author of the internationally acclaimed bestseller, An Instance of the Fingerpost: 'A fictional tour de force which combines erudition with mystery' P. D. James, Sunday Times When an important, politically sensitive painting is kidnapped in Rome, life takes a downward turn for Flavia di Stefano, acting head of the Italian Art Theft Squad. Things start badly when Flavia is told to get the painting back at all costs without causing any embarrassment to the country and without paying a ransom. Put in an impossible position, she turns for help to her old mentor General Taddeo Bottando, who is able to cast a wholly unexpected light on the crime. Flavia herself wonders if the subject of the painting, a classical landscape by Claude Lorraine, might be significant. In the meantime, her husband, the English art historian Jonathan Argyll, embarks on an investigation of his own. As a gift to Bottando, he decides to establish the provenance of a small Renaissance painting, an Immaculate Conception, currently hanging on the wall of the general's apartment. For both Argyll and Flavia, the search for the truth reveals shocking secrets from the past and leads them straight into the path of some very dangerous enemies indeed. The Immaculate Deception is an absorbing, witty and ingeniously plotted novel, combining a gripping murder mystery with a fascinating art-history puzzle.
